Cost of Living in Riviere Du Rempart - Updated Prices & Insights

Solo nomad: Estimated monthly costs are $615 (excluding rent), and $936 including rent.
Family of 3: Estimated monthly costs are $1,149 (excluding rent), and $2,094 including rent.

Cost of Living in Riviere Du Rempart - Frequently Asked Questions
Is the overall affordability in Riviere Du Rempart, Mauritius favorable for travelers, expats, and digital nomads, and how does it compare with other parts of the island?
Compared with island hubs, Riviere Du Rempart often offers a balanced value-for-money mix for travelers, expats, and digital nomads. You’ll find more affordable guesthouses and local eateries away from premium beachfront pockets. Cost of Living in Riviere Du Rempart, Mauritius tends to skew toward mid-range, with practical savings from weekly markets, shared accommodations, and longer rental tenures. Short-term stays can be flexible but price up during peak season. Transport is reliable and affordable, with bus routes and affordable taxis. Neighborhood variety ranges from quiet residential lanes to lively coastal zones. Tip: Plan a trial week to test neighborhoods.
What does daily life look like in practice for housing, food, transport, and coworking in Riviere Du Rempart?
Daily life in Riviere Du Rempart is practical for most nomads. Begin your housing search in peri-urban pockets and coastal towns where short- and mid-term rentals show up on local listings, with villas and modern apartments in varying price bands. Food options range from bustling markets with fresh produce to pantry-friendly supermarkets and casual eateries offering Creole and Indian-influenced fare. For transport, the bus network is affordable, while taxis are convenient for late nights or hills, and car or scooter rentals expand your reach. Co-working spaces exist in larger towns, and errands are straightforward with nearby banks, clinics, and services. Riviere Du Rempart living cost balances convenience with value.
